Army Corps of engineers suspends airport’s wetlands permit

A business article from The Tallahassee Democrat reports on the latest attempts to stop the New Panama City International Airport.

The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ers has suspended a permit for the proposed new international airport in Bay County following a court’s decision to issue a stay in a related legal challenge.
